Subject: Quillpress invoice renderer — candidate build ready

Hey team,

Quick heads-up: the new Quillpress PDF invoice renderer is ready for release review. We fixed the page-break bug that split line items mid-row, and the footer totals now align on multi-currency invoices. Marla ran the regression pack against last quarter's sample set and everything came back clean. If it looks good to you, we'd like to cut the release Thursday morning. The build token for sign-off is below.

session token of kahag-bawip = htk6_729d08

Attendees: operations, procurement, and regional leadership of Ferrindale Retail. The renewal of the Quollen Packaging supply contract was reviewed in detail. Pricing terms improve by roughly four percent, with firmer delivery guarantees for the Narrowgate branches. Branch managers should note that order minimums rise slightly from March. Procurement will circulate revised schedules within two weeks. Concerns about single-supplier exposure were recorded for follow-up. The strategic context for this renewal is summarised below.

board note of tajog-kageg: The finance team signed off on a budget of $106.8 million for Project Istax.

## Environments

The Ordview kiosk watchdog runs in three environments: dev, staging, and floor. Dev skips hardware checks, staging mirrors floor timing, and floor enforces automatic restarts after three missed heartbeats. Logs rotate daily in all environments and ship to the central collector overnight. Maintainers should never edit values directly on a floor unit; change staging first and promote. Each environment reads the following configuration values.

config for tagaf-bawif:
[norok]
host = norok.ordinworks.local
user = norok_svc
database = norok_prod

## Onboarding: Turnwell Counter Service

For the weekly eng sync: Turnwell counts turnstile events at Harrowfield Arena and publishes gate totals every ten seconds. New joiners get read access by default. Writes to the calibration table require the sealed config store, which locks after any unclean shutdown — this bit us twice last quarter, so know the procedure. Unsealing is a one-command operation from the gate-side console and should be demoed at each new hire's first sync. The command prompts for the recovery passphrase below.

recovery phrase for bajog-kahif: wenael-ulawyn